Key Features TCG Players and Collectors Should Look For

Not all TCG products serve the same purpose. Before you buy, it helps to know what you're trying to achieve: build a deck, chase specific cards, protect a collection, or prepare for events. Here are the features that matter most across today's tcg games.

1) Strong set identity and chase cards

Many tcg games release sets built around themes, mechanics, or story arcs. A strong set identity usually means better synergy for deck building and clearer collecting goals. Collectors often look for high-rarity pulls, alternate art treatments, or iconic characters, while players focus on staple cards that improve consistency and matchups.

2) Product variety for different goals

Most tcg games support a range of products such as booster packs, booster boxes, preconstructed decks, and premium collections. Boosters are great for the fun of opening and discovering, booster boxes can be ideal for drafting or deep set exploration, and preconstructed decks help you get playable out of the box with a clear upgrade path.

3) Playability and deck-building value

If you play regularly, prioritize products that offer reliable deck-building value. Look for sets known for competitive staples, archetype support, and cards that remain useful across multiple formats or goals. For newer players, products with clear strategy guidance and balanced card pools can speed up learning.

4)Collection durability and protection

Condition matters in tcg games. Keeping cards safe with sleeves, binders, and storage solutions protects both sentimental and market value. Even if you're mainly a player, protecting your deck is a practical investment.

How to Choose the Right TCG Product for Your Goals

With so many tcg games and product types, it's easy to buy based on hype rather than need. Use these quick guidelines to shop with confidence.

If you're a new player

Start with products that are playable immediately, such as starter decks or preconstructed decks. They provide a clear strategy and help you learn rules, pacing, and common interactions. After a few matches, you'll know what upgrades you want.

If you're building a competitive deck

Look for products tied to current meta staples or archetype support. Booster boxes can help expand your pool quickly, while targeted singles are often the fastest route to finishing a list. Many serious players mix both approaches: open some product for breadth, then fill gaps deliberately.

If you're collecting

Focus on the artwork, rarity tiers, and characters you care about most. Premium collections can offer display-worthy items, while boosters deliver the excitement of the chase. Whatever you choose, prioritize protection to keep cards in strong condition.
